Xshell安装与使用教程:轻松上手指南
xshell 安装使用教程

首页 2024-12-31 07:03:46



Xshell 安装使用教程:全面解析与高效上手 在远程服务器管理和终端操作领域,Xshell无疑是一款备受推崇的工具

    凭借其强大的功能、简洁的界面以及高效的性能,Xshell成为了众多开发者、运维人员及IT专业人士的首选

    本文将详细介绍Xshell的安装与使用,帮助读者快速掌握这一利器,提升工作效率

     一、Xshell简介 Xshell是一款功能强大的终端模拟器,支持SSH、SFTP、TELNET、RLOGIN等多种协议,允许用户安全、便捷地连接到远程服务器进行管理和操作

    无论是Linux、Unix服务器,还是Windows上的SSH服务,Xshell都能提供流畅、稳定的连接体验

    此外,Xshell还支持多种终端特性,如宏录制、脚本自动化、标签页管理等,极大地提升了用户的工作效率

     二、Xshell下载安装 1. 访问官方网站 首先,打开浏览器,访问Xshell的官方网站(【NetSarang Xshell】(https://www.netsarang.com/en/xshell/))

    在首页,你可以看到Xshell的最新版本信息以及下载链接

     2. 选择下载版本 根据操作系统类型(Windows、macOS等),选择对应的下载版本

    对于大多数用户来说,Windows版本是最常见的选择

    点击“Download”按钮,下载Xshell安装包

     3. 安装Xshell 下载完成后,双击安装包开始安装

    在安装过程中,你可能需要同意软件许可协议、选择安装路径以及是否创建桌面快捷方式等

    按照提示完成安装即可

     三、Xshell基本配置 1. 启动Xshell 安装完成后,双击桌面上的Xshell图标启动软件

    首次启动时,Xshell可能会提示你进行基本的配置,如设置默认会话名称、选择终端类型等

    这些设置可以根据个人喜好进行调整

     2. 创建新会话 在Xshell的主界面中,点击左上角的“新建会话”按钮,或者在菜单栏中选择“文件”->“新建会话”

    在弹出的对话框中,你需要输入会话的基本信息: 名称:为会话命名,便于日后识别

     主机:输入远程服务器的IP地址或域名

     端口号:默认是22(SSH协议的默认端口)

     协议:选择SSH(或其他你需要的协议)

     3. 认证设置 在“认证”选项卡中,你需要配置连接远程服务器所需的认证信息

    对于SSH连接,通常有两种认证方式:密码认证和密钥对认证

     密码认证:输入远程服务器的用户名和密码

     - 密钥对认证:选择你的私钥文件(.pem、.ppk等),并设置相应的密码(如果有)

     4. 终端设置 在“终端”选项卡中,你可以调整终端的外观、字符编码、滚动缓冲区大小等

    这些设置通常可以根据个人偏好进行调整,以达到最佳的视觉效果和操作体验

     5. 保存并连接 完成上述设置后,点击“确定”按钮保存会话配置

    回到主界面,双击你刚刚创建的会话名称,即可开始连接到远程服务器

     四、Xshell高级功能 1. 标签页管理 Xshell支持多标签页管理,允许你在一个窗口中同时打开多个会话

    这样,你可以轻松地在不同服务器之间切换,而无需打开多个Xshell窗口

    右键点击标签栏,选择“新建标签页”即可添加新的会话

     2. 宏录制与脚本自动化 Xshell提供了宏录制功能,允许你记录一系列的操作步骤,并将其保存为宏

    之后,你可以通过执行宏来自动完成这些操作,极大地提高了重复任务的执行效率

    此外,Xshell还支持脚本自动化,你可以使用Shell脚本、Python脚本等来控制Xshell执行特定的任务

     3. 自定义快捷键 Xshell允许你自定义快捷键,以便更快地执行常用操作

    在菜单栏中选择“工具”->“选项”,然后在弹出的对话框中选择“键盘和鼠标”选项卡

    在这里,你可以为各种操作设置快捷键,如打开新会话、切换标签页、发送特定命令等

     4. SFTP文件传输 除了SSH连接外,Xshell还支持SFTP文件传输

    你可以通过拖拽文件的方式在本地计算机和远程服务器之间传输文件

    此外,Xshell还提供了SFTP命令行界面,允许你使用命令行进行文件操作

     5. 日志记录与会话管理 Xshell可以记录你的会话日志,以便日后查看和分析

    在会话设置中,你可以选择将日志保存到本地文件或剪贴板

    此外,Xshell还提供了会话管理功能,允许你保存、加载和删除会话配置

     五、安全注意事项 在使用Xshell连接远程服务器时,安全是首要考虑的因素

    以下是一些安全注意事项: - 使用强密码:确保你的远程服务器账户使用强密码,并定期更换密码

     - 启用密钥对认证:相比密码认证,密钥对认证更加安全

    建议使用SSH密钥对来认证你的身份

     - 限制访问权限:合理配置远程服务器的防火墙和SSH服务,限制不必要的访问权限

     - 定期更新软件:保持Xshell和其他相关软件的最新版本,以获取最新的安全补丁和功能改进

     六、结语 通过本文的介绍,相信你已经对Xshell的安装和使用有了全面的了解

    Xshell作为一款功能强大的终端模拟器,不仅能够满足你日常的远程服务器管理需求,还能通过其高级功能提升你的工作效率

    无论你是初学者还是经验丰富的专业人士,Xshell都是你不可或缺的得力助手

    现在,就让我们一起开始使用Xshell,探索更多可能吧!

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道